Car key fobs have transponder chips inside them that communicate with the car's internal computer system. If you have a newer model car, it's likely that your key fob has this type of chip. The technician will insert a blank transponder into your key and program it to match the settings of your car's systems.
Some vehicles allow owners to change the program of their car however this requires specialized equipment. Most modern vehicles, unlike older keys without transponder chips, use transponder chip keys that communicate with the computer of the vehicle to unlock or start your engine. Fortunately, most keys can be replaced and programmed at a locksmith or key programmer near you. You can find the right company by searching online for 'car key programmer near me'.
The procedure of programming a new key is generally easy, however each manufacturer and each vehicle may be slightly different. In the owner's manual of your vehicle, you will typically find a detailed guide. In most cases, you will have to insert the keys and turn it off and on repeatedly to properly program it.
You'll have to visit a dealership to program the key for the most recent cars. Certain manufacturers employ a system that ensures that only their dealers can create new keys. Locksmiths cannot duplicate them.
